Career
Laurence began her career on television shows as a guest on television series. Brenda Clegg made her acting debut in 1984 as Brenda Clegg, a recurring appearance on the CBS soap opera Capitol. Laurence appeared as Genna in an episode of the television series Highway to Heaven in 1986. In 1987, she made her film debut as Kirsty Cotton in Clive Barker's Hellraiser (1987). Clare Higgins and Doug Bradley appeared as Pinhead in this film. The film was a critical and commercial success, grossing more than $4 million at the American box office. Laurence reprised her role as Kirsty in Tony Randel's sequel Hellraiser II in 1988. Laurence appeared on the television series Monsters and Hunter in 1989.
Laurence played Jane in the film Face the Edge in 1990. She appeared in Deuce Coupe, Hellraiser III: Hell on Earth, and Mikey in 1992. Laurence appeared in the film Cypress Edge in 2000 and guest-starred on an episode of Beyond Belief: Fact or Fiction.
Laurence appeared in The Lurking Fear and Stranger by Night in 1994. She appeared in the martial arts Western Savate in 1995. Laurence reprised her role as Kirsty Cotton in the horror film Hellraiser: Hellseeker in 2002 and portrayed Dakota in the television film Gentle Ben. She reprised her role as Dakota in the television film sequel Gentle Ben 2: Danger on the Mountain, later this year. Jenny Graves was portrayed in the drama film Lightning Bug in 2004 and appeared as a guest on the television series ER.
She appeared in the drama film Red in 2008, which is based on Jack Ketchum's book. Laurence appeared in Slipknot's music video for their song "Snuff" in 2009. Laurence made her voice-over debut in Ethan Carter's video game The Vanishing of Ethan Carter in 2014. Laurence appeared in the film The Green Fairy in 2016.
Laurence was confirmed to appear alongside Keith David and Josh McDermitt in Shudder's forthcoming second season of Creepshow (2021).
